首页
学习
活动
专区
圈层
工具
发布
社区首页 >专栏 >云数据库MySQL CPU弹性扩容:按需计费模式实现日成本最高降低98.9%

云数据库MySQL CPU弹性扩容:按需计费模式实现日成本最高降低98.9%

原创
作者头像
IT资讯研究所
发布2026-05-31 02:39:51
发布2026-05-31 02:39:51
1210
举报

1. 识别传统固定规格部署的资源浪费与运维瓶颈

传统云数据库采用固定规格部署,企业面临以下核心业务冲突:

  • 资源利用率低:为应对偶尔出现的业务高峰(如电商抢购、游戏上线),企业需提前购买高规格实例,导致低峰期大量CPU资源闲置
  • 运维成本高:突发流量导致CPU打爆时,人工升配需经历“发现异常-评估资源-申请升配”流程,变配时长受数据量影响不确定,且存在闪断风险影响业务;高峰过后还需手动降配,运维工作繁重。
  • 架构灵活性不足:单节点(云盘版)、独享型实例暂不支持弹性扩容,且传统存算一体架构存在备份恢复慢、磁盘规格受限、计算资源上限受代次限制等问题,难以应对频繁变化的业务需求。

2. 部署CPU弹性扩容与集群版新架构

腾讯云数据库解决方案架构师李邦国提出的技术路径包含两项核心能力:

CPU弹性扩容(2023年6月全地域发布)

该功能基于云环境动态分配CPU资源,分为两种模式:

  • 自动扩容:用户设置扩容阈值(70%/80%/90%)观测周期(1/3/5/10/15/30分钟),当CPU使用率达到阈值并超过观测周期时,自动增加最高1倍当前规格的CPU核数(如8核实例最高额外扩容8核),同时每扩容1核IOPS同步增加1000;当CPU使用率低于缩容阈值(30%/20%/10%)超过观测周期后自动回缩,且设置10分钟最短保护时间避免间歇高峰频繁触发扩缩容。
  • 手动扩容:用户按需配置,适用于可提前预判的业务高峰期,开启即按扩容后核数运行,关闭后CPU立即回缩停止计费。
  • 2024年升级方向:将支持秒级粒度、多倍扩容、时间段扩容、扩容记录查询,以及AI负载预测提前扩容、内存资源弹性伸缩,并覆盖独享型、单节点等更多产品架构。

集群版新架构(计算存储解耦)

由腾讯云数据库MySQL产品线负责人程昌明主导设计,核心特性包括:

  • 纵向与横向扩展能力:CPU最大支持512核,内存最大支持2TB,存储当前最大支持32TB(预计2024年底支持64TB);只读节点可5分钟快速扩展,支持自动读写分离与故障转移。
  • 内核级性能优化:通过16k原子写技术替代传统Double Write机制,解决额外IO带宽占用问题;配合代码段锁定、io_uring、NUMA aware spinlock等优化,读写混合场景下性能提升30%~50%(测试方案:sysbench工具,并发度为CPU核数8倍)。
  • 高可用保障:支持主从缓存同步优化(BP预热),通过主库异步dump buffer pool热点数据范围生成快照,从库加载后异步预热,避免节点重建或迁移后QPS长达数十分钟无法恢复的问题;从节点支持配置只读地址,多节点自动负载均衡。

3. 量化业务收益与成本优化

应用CPU弹性扩容后,核心业务指标表现如下:

  • 成本降低:计费模式为“弹多少、计多少,不弹不计费”,按分钟粒度结算(单核费用×增加核数×扩容时长/60)。以北京地域32C 256G通用型三节点为例,若每天高峰期合计1小时、低峰23小时:
    • 传统固定规格方案:需额外付费 (207.4-108.8)×24=2366.4元/天
    • CPU弹性扩容方案:32核×0.81元/小时×1小时=25.92元/天单日最高可节省2340元,成本降低98.9%
  • 运维效率提升:自动扩容全程无需人工干预,扩容操作时长仅1.5~2秒,观测周期最短可配置1分钟,大幅降低人工升配降配的运维压力,避免闪断风险。
  • 资源利用率提升:仅在业务高峰占用额外资源,低峰期无需为闲置CPU付费,资源使用效率匹配业务实际负载。

4. 验证功能生效与观测扩缩容状态

用户可通过以下方式确认功能运行状态:

  • 控制台验证:实例详情页“CPU弹性扩容”状态显示“开启”,任务列表页可筛选实例查询扩容策略开启状态,所有任务执行状态均显示“执行成功”(参考2024-07-24任务记录:开启/关闭任务执行时长均在10秒内,进度100%)。
  • 事件通知跟踪:配置事件总线后,CPU扩容(cdb:ErrorEvent:CPUExpansion)与回缩(cdb:ErrorEvent:CPUContraction)事件会通过站内信、短信、微信等方式通知主账号及子账号,事件记录包含资源ID、地域、产生时间等完整信息(参考2023-08-14北京地域实例事件记录,扩容与回缩事件时间间隔10分钟,符合最短保护时间规则)。
  • 扩容历史查询:控制台支持查看所有扩容记录,包含扩容时间点、类型(自动/自定义)、状态(成功/失败)、扩容核数,失败任务可hover查看具体原因。

5. 云原生架构与全链路技术保障

选择腾讯云数据库MySQL的核心依据:

  • 技术领先性:CPU弹性扩容是业内少有的支持“自动+手动”双模式的数据库弹性能力,配合集群版新架构的计算存储解耦设计,既解决短期CPU峰值问题,又支撑长期业务规模增长。
  • 可验证的性能数据:内核优化后读写混合场景性能提升30%~50%,集群版支持512核计算资源与32TB存储(年底64TB),满足高并发业务需求。
  • 完善的RoadMap:2024年集群版将迭代支持一键升级、Proxy、独立只读实例、64TB存储、计算资源SLS等能力,同时CPU弹性扩容将覆盖更多实例类型,支持内存弹性与AI预测扩容,持续匹配业务演进需求。
  • 权威团队背书:腾讯云数据库MySQL产品线负责人程昌明拥有为银行、能源(国网、南网)、政府等关键业务系统提供高可用解决方案的丰富实践经验,保障产品技术方向与落地可靠性。

数据来源:腾讯云企业创新在线学堂《CPU弹性扩容应用与实践》(演讲人:腾讯云数据库解决方案架构师 李邦国,2024.07.25)、《向着云原生进化——集群新架构助力企业轻松应对高并发》(演讲人:腾讯云数据库MySQL产品线负责人 程昌明)

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 1. 识别传统固定规格部署的资源浪费与运维瓶颈
  • 2. 部署CPU弹性扩容与集群版新架构
    • CPU弹性扩容(2023年6月全地域发布)
    • 集群版新架构(计算存储解耦)
  • 3. 量化业务收益与成本优化
  • 4. 验证功能生效与观测扩缩容状态
  • 5. 云原生架构与全链路技术保障
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档